02 The battery

45 km claimed, and what that means

45 km claimed, 36 V. Charging takes 5 Hours, and that is the figure that actually shapes your week — a pack you top up overnight without thinking about it beats a bigger one you have to plan around.

The number worth knowing is not how far it goes on a perfect day, but how far it still goes in February with a headwind and a cold pack. Batteries lose capacity in the cold and regain it when they warm; a pack with genuine headroom absorbs that, and one bought exactly to your commute length does not.

  • 45 kmClaimed range
  • 36 VBattery
  • 5 HoursCharge time

45 km is the manufacturer's figure, measured on flat ground, in warm weather, with a light rider holding a steady low speed. Vancouver hills, winter temperatures and stop-start traffic all cost you range. We have not yet run our own road test on this one; when we do, the tested figure goes in the spec table beside the claim.

04 In the rain

IPX5 against a wet commute

IPX5 rated, 10-inch Tubeless Self-sealing tyres. Half of the riding year here is wet and dark, which puts sealing and lighting in the same category as brakes rather than in the category of extras.

Vancouver's riding season is mostly wet and mostly dark, which makes sealing and lighting the difference between a machine you use in November and one you look at. Water finds bearings, connectors and controllers first, and the damage from it is gradual enough that you notice it as unreliability rather than as a leak.

  • IPX5Ingress rating

IPX5 covers rain and road spray. It does not cover immersion — riding through standing water, or pressure-washing the machine, will get water past that seal and into the controller, and no warranty covers it. Wipe it down instead.

Le Ninebot KickScooter MAX G2 est la solution de transport parfaite pour la vie urbaine moderne. Le Max G2 propulse le KickScooter moderne au niveau supérieur avec une puissante propulsion arrière de 1000 W et une autonomie théorique allant jusqu'à 69 km. Il est également doté d'un système de suspension avant et arrière et d'un système de contrôle de la traction, assurant le confort des longues randonnées et la stabilité sur les routes glissantes. De plus, la fonction Apple Find My permet désormais de suivre facilement votre Max G2, assurant ainsi la sécurité de votre KickScooter.


Taille plus grande conçue pour le confort

La largeur du guidon a augmenté de 20 % et la largeur du marchepied a été portée à 180 mm.

Clignotants intégrés

Les clignotants avant et arrière intégrés vous protègent à chaque virage sur votre trottinette électrique. Le MAX G2 est conçu pour favoriser une conduite plus sûre, de jour comme de nuit.

Klaxon électronique haute décibels

Soyez entendu, et soyez en sécurité ! Le G2 est équipé d'un klaxon électronique à fort décibel pour alerter votre entourage. L'alarme antivol peut également être activée à distance via l'application Bluetooth Segway-Ninebot.

Résistant à toutes les intempéries

Ne laissez pas la météo vous empêcher de rouler. La construction en acier haute résistance du G2 offre une grande robustesse et une conduite stable dans des conditions difficiles.

TCS anti-dérapant

Segway-NineBot est à la pointe de la technologie du système de contrôle de la traction (TCS). Cet algorithme de contrôleur délicat contrôle précisément le G2 pour augmenter la traction sur les routes glissantes, optimisant la stabilité et la sécurité pour une tranquillité d'esprit totale.

Pneus Tubeless auto-réparants

Une conduite souple sans pneus à plat est possible grâce aux pneus améliorés de 10 pouces du G2. Le MAX G2 soutient les performances avec son excellente durabilité et son adaptabilité aux conditions de conduite complexes. À l'intérieur du pneu, une couche de gel scelle les crevaisons de 4 mm ou moins pour que vous puissiez rouler sans souci.

Système de double suspension

Pour apporter toujours plus de confort à votre conduite, le MAX G2 est conçu avec un système de double suspension. Grâce au mécanisme de suspension avec amortisseur hydraulique à l'avant et double suspension à ressort à l'arrière, n'ayez plus peur de l'impact des obstacles tels que les marches, les routes de gravier et les dos d'âne.

Gestion avancée de la batterie

Restez en sécurité avec le système de gestion de la batterie (BMS) de Segway-Ninebot. Il offre sept fonctions de protection pour la longévité de la batterie : protection contre les courts-circuits, protection contre les surintensités, double protection contre les surcharges/décharges, protection contre la température, mise en veille automatique en cas de basse tension et limites de charge personnalisables.
